Growth and yield response of field-grown sweetpotato to Azospirillum inoculum
1993
Lopez, P.J.S. | Mangohig, P.G. | Espiritu, M. | Anova, R. | Santos, T.S. | Anarna, J. | Rasco, E.T. Jr. (Philippine Council for Agriculture, Forestry and Natural Resources Research and Development, Los Banos, Laguna (Philippines))
Sweetpotato varieties UPLSP-2 and Binicol were tested in Maloma and Balincaguing alone or in combination with mycorrhiza and/or inorganic fertilizer. Growth and yield of the two varieties were better in Maloma than in Balincaguing. Regardless of the biofertilizer treatment, the storage root yield of UPLSP-2 was more than three times that of Binicol in Maloma. Generally, Azospirillum inoculation alone caused increased in storage root yield in UPLSP-2 and Binicol in Maloma, while yields in Balincaguing increased when Azospirillum was applied together with inorganic fertilizer. Inoculation caused yield increases equal to or greater than that due to application of 14 kg N/ha
